1945 Villanova Wildcats football team
1945 Villanova Wildcats football | |
---|---|
Conference | Independent |
1945 record | 4–4 |
Head coach | Jordan Olivar (3rd season) |
Captain | Charles Wede |
Home stadium | Villanova Stadium |
The 1945 Villanova Wildcats football team represented the Villanova University during the 1945 college football season. The head coach was Jordan Olivar, coaching his third season with the Wildcats. The team played their home games at Villanova Stadium in Villanova, Pennsylvania.[1]
Schedule
Date | Opponent# | Rank# | Site | Result | |||||
---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
September 22 | Bucknell | Christy Mathewson–Memorial Stadium • Scranton, Pennsylvania | W 19–7 | ||||||
September 29 | at Navy | Thompson Stadium • Annapolis, Maryland | L 0–49 | ||||||
October 7 | vs. Marquette | Civic Stadium • Buffalo, New York | W 6–0 | ||||||
October 14 | at No. 12 Holy Cross | Fitton Field • Worcester, Massachusetts | L 7–26 | ||||||
October 20 | Detroit | Shibe Park • Philadelphia | W 14–0 | ||||||
October 27 | at Tennessee | Shields–Watkins Field • Knoxville, Tennessee | L 2–33 | ||||||
November 3 | at No. 1 Army | Michie Stadium • West Point, New York | L 0–54 | ||||||
November 10 | Boston College | Shibe Park • Philadelphia | W 41–0 | ||||||
#Rankings from AP Poll. |
